How your exam is graded

Reading and listening questions are scored automatically. Writing is scored by our automated assessment system the moment you submit, against the CEFR descriptors, and your certificate issues off that score. Some responses are held back for a person to read before any certificate issues: a prompt you left empty, a score the system itself flags as doubtful, and anything our integrity check does not recognise as a genuine attempt at the task. An empty box scores zero, but it is also what a lost answer looks like, so someone checks it rather than letting a certificate issue off your multiple choice alone. We also read a sample of issued certificates afterwards, as a check on ourselves.

You can ask for a person to read your writing at any time, from your results page or your certificate page. It is free, you do not have to argue a case, and your certificate stays valid while they read. A Fennec360 reviewer reads what you wrote and sets the level themselves. If it changes, we reissue your certificate at no cost and the verification link you have already shared keeps working. If it does not change, we tell you that too. Anything else, or a certificate you cannot reach, goes through the contact page with the email on your account, the exam date, and your certificate ID.

Your CEFR level is our assessment of your language level, carefully made but still ours. A Fennec360 Certified credential is not a government exam, and it does not replace an official exam such as DELF, DALF, TCF, IELTS, or TOEFL when an institution asks for one by name. We are not affiliated with any of them.

Taking the exam honestly

The whole point of a verifiable certificate is that it means something. So, the rules:

  • Sit the exam yourself. Nobody else, no shared screen, no one dictating answers.
  • No translation tools, AI assistants, or outside help during the exam. You are welcome to invent facts in a writing task, we grade the language and not your life story.
  • Do not copy, record, or share exam questions.

On paid certified attempts we take a single photo of you at the start, after asking, and we log activity signals such as leaving fullscreen, switching away from the tab, and pasting into a writing box. None of it is scored and nothing in it fails you. It is there for a person to read when your attempt is one we review, and as evidence if a certificate is ever disputed.

If we find that a certificate was earned dishonestly, we revoke it. A revoked certificate stays at its verification address and shows as revoked, so anyone checking it sees the truth. In serious or repeated cases we may close the account.

Your certificate is public

Every certificate has a verification page at a unique address. Anyone who has your certificate, its QR code, or its link can open that page and see your name, language, level, issue date, and status. That is the entire point of it, and it is worth knowing before you share it.

The certificate wall and your public profile page are different: they are off unless you turn them on, and you can turn them off again whenever you want.
